Founding Vision
Renaissance Holding Company Inc. was established as a private holding company with a focused mandate: to identify, acquire, and optimize lower-middle-market service enterprises positioned within essential infrastructure sectors.
Our founding principle centers on patient capital deployment and operational discipline. Rather than pursuing rapid growth through leverage, we emphasize sustainable EBITDA expansion, strategic reinvestment, and long-term value creation.
Headquartered in Michigan, we maintain a regional focus on Midwest markets where we can leverage local expertise, operational proximity, and established networks to drive competitive advantage.

Long-Term Ownership Philosophy
Permanent Capital Structure
Unlike traditional private equity funds with fixed exit timelines, our structure enables patient, long-term ownership aligned with operational cycles rather than arbitrary exit pressures.
Strategic Flexibility
Our holding company model provides capital allocation flexibility, enabling strategic reinvestment across platforms and opportunistic acquisition deployment.
Governance Discipline
Centralized oversight ensures consistent financial reporting, risk management, and strategic alignment across all subsidiary platforms.
